T: Systemy plików FAT, FAT32 i NTFS.
Zadanie1:
Zapoznaj się poprzez Centrum pomocy i obsługi technicznej z informacjami dotyczącymi rodzajów systemu plików obsługiwanych przez system Windows.
Zadanie2:
Odszukaj w serwisie internetowym Wikipedii definicję systemu plików. Zapisz ją w zeszycie.
System plików - metoda przechowywania plików, zarządzania plikami, informacjami o tych plikach, tak by dostęp do plików i danych w nich zgromadzonych był łatwy dla użytkownika systemu.
Systemy plików stosuje się dla różnych nośników danych, takich jak dyski, dyskietki, a także w strumieniach danych, sieciach komputerowych, pamięciach. We współczesnych systemach operacyjnych bezpośrednie operowanie na danych w plikach zarezerwowane jest tylko dla systemu
operacyjnego, aplikacje mają dostęp tylko do operacji na plikach i mają zabroniony bezpośredni dostęp do nośnika danych.
Jeżeli program chce wykonać jakąś operację na pliku robi to poprzez system plików. Do najbardziej podstawowych wywołań systemowych należą:
- otwieranie pliku (open),
- zamykanie pliku (close),
- tworzenie pliku (create),
- usuwanie pliku (unlink),
- tworzenie katalogu (mkdir),
- usuwanie katalogu (rmdir),
- czytanie z pliku (read),
- pisanie do pliku (write).
Systemy plików obsługiwane przez systemy opercyjne Windows:
- FAT16 - system plików MS-DOS. Używa tablicy alokacji plików FAT (Files Allocation Table) zawierającej informacje o lokalizacji plików i katalogów na dysku. Na początku dysku są dwie takie same kopie tablicy FAT (cały czas synchronizowane). FAT jest olbrzymią listą połączeń klastrów z zawartością danych plików. Ograniczenia systemu FAT16: partycje od 32 MB do 4 GB (2 GB dla klastrów 32KB, adresuje 2^16 klastrów), pliki do 2 GB (1 GB). Inną cechą systemu FAT16 jest nierozróżnianie wielkości liter w nazwach plików, oraz ograniczenie długości nazwy plików do 12 znaków (gdy VFAT to do 255). Szybki odczyt i zapis danych.
- FAT32 - Ograniczenia systemu FAT32: pliki do 4 GB, dyski od 512 MB do 2 TB (teoretycznie), partycje tworzone do 32 GB poprzez program fdisk, klaster min 512 B. W porównaniu do FAT ma możliwość adresowania większych przestrzeni dyskowych. System nietransakcyjny (zapis danych w wolnych klastrach, aktualizacja tablicy FAT).
- NTFS - NT File System - zwiększone wykorzystanie procesora i obszaru dysku w porównaniu z FAT. Jest to transakcyjny system plików (dziennik zmian aktualizowany przed i po zapisie danych na dysku). System NTFS gwarantuje wysokie możliwości zabezpieczania danych - na poziomie właściciela i grupy, poszczególnych użytkowników, szyfrowanie i kompresje danych.
Jednostki: KB (kilobajt), MB (megabajt), GB (gigabajt), TB (terabajt), PB (petabajt), EB (eksabajt).
Zadanie3:
Zapoznaj się z następującymi witrynami internetowymi:
Zadanie4:
Odszukaj w systemowej Pomocy i obsłudze technicznej informacje na temat programu convert.
convert [wolumin] /fs:ntfs [/v] [/cvtarea:nazwa_pliku] [/nosecurity] [/x]